π Learnership Overview: Production Technology (NQF Level 2)
This structured 12-month learnership combines:
π Classroom-based technical learning
π Practical workplace training
π§ Skills development in manufacturing processes
β Exposure to production equipment and operations
Participants will receive training in all aspects of match manufacturing, preparing them for various technical and operational positions within the plant.
Upon successful completion, learners will have improved employability and a strong foundation for future artisan, operator, and technical roles.

π Minimum Requirements & Eligibility
To qualify for this learnership, applicants must meet the following criteria:
β Grade 12 (Matric) with Mathematics
β Be between 18 and 30 years old
β Have a strong interest in manufacturing and technical work
β Not hold a completed qualification
β Must NOT have participated in any previous learnership or internship
β Be motivated, disciplined, and willing to learn
β Advantage (Not Required):
- Technical studies such as N3, N4, N5, or N6
Candidates from previously disadvantaged backgrounds are strongly encouraged to apply.
